Key Takeaways
Yes, you may need a special flasher for LED lights as traditional flashers designed for incandescent bulbs may not work properly with LEDs. LED lights draw less power than incandescent bulbs, so a special flasher ensures that the LEDs flash at the correct rate. Using the wrong type of flasher can result in the LEDs flashing too quickly or not at all. It is important to choose a flasher specifically designed for LED lights to ensure proper functionality.

Understanding Led Flashers

LED flashers are essential electronic devices that control the flashing frequency of LED lights, commonly used in a variety of applications such as emergency vehicles, traffic signals, and decorative lighting. These flashers operate by rapidly turning the LED lights on and off, creating a blinking effect that is eye-catching and attention-grabbing.

Unlike traditional incandescent bulbs, LEDs require specific control mechanisms to regulate their flashing patterns due to their instant response time and low power consumption. LED flashers come in different configurations, including fixed-rate flashers and programmable ones that allow customization of the flashing pattern and frequency.

What Are Led Flashers And How Do They Work?

LED flashers are electronic devices that control the blinking or flashing of LED lights. They work by controlling the flow of electricity to the LED, turning the light on and off at a set interval. This is typically achieved through a circuit that alternately opens and closes the connection to the LED, creating the flashing effect. LED flashers are commonly used in applications such as emergency vehicle lighting, signage, and decorative lighting to create attention-grabbing and visually appealing effects.
